«event-handling» etiketlenmiş sorular

Olay işleme, bir kaynak ile bir veya daha fazla abone arasındaki mesajların işlenmesiyle ilgili bir kodlama stilidir. Kaynaktaki bir nokta dinleyici, abone olunan kodun kaynaktan gelen mesajları tüketebilmesi için bir yol sağlar.

13
event.preventDefault () ve return false
На этот вопрос есть ответы на yığın taşması на русском : "preventDefault ()" или "dönüş false"? Belirli bir olay tetiklendikten sonra diğer olay işleyicilerin yürütülmesini engellemek istediğimde, iki teknikten birini kullanabilirim. Örneklerde jQuery kullanacağım, ancak bu düz JS için de geçerlidir: 1. event.preventDefault() $('a').click(function (e) { // custom handling here …


10
jQuery onay kutusu işaretli durum değişti olay
Bir onay kutusu işaretli / işaretli olmadığında bir olayı istemci tarafında tetiklemek istiyorum: $('.checkbox').click(function() { if ($(this).is(':checked')) { // Do stuff } }); Temel olarak, sayfadaki her onay kutusu için olmasını istiyorum. Bu tıklamaya ateş etme ve durumu kontrol etme yöntemi iyi mi? Daha temiz bir jQuery yolu olması gerektiğini …

15
Firebug veya benzer araçlarla JavaScript / jQuery olay bağlamaları nasıl ayıklanır?
Bazı oldukça karmaşık ve dağınık DOM manipülasyon yapmak için jQuery kullanan bir web uygulaması hata ayıklamak gerekiyor . Bir noktada, belirli unsurlara bağlı olan bazı olaylar işten atılmaz ve çalışmayı durdurur. Uygulama kaynağını düzenleme yeteneğim olsaydı, detaya inerim ve sorunu saptamaya çalışmak için bir grup Firebug console.log() deyimi ve yorum …

18
jQuery onay kutusu değişikliği ve tıklama etkinliği
$(document).ready(function() { //set initial state. $('#textbox1').val($(this).is(':checked')); $('#checkbox1').change(function() { $('#textbox1').val($(this).is(':checked')); }); $('#checkbox1').click(function() { if (!$(this).is(':checked')) { return confirm("Are you sure?"); } }); }); <script src="https://cdnjs.cloudflare.com/ajax/libs/jquery/3.3.1/jquery.min.js"></script> <input type="checkbox" id="checkbox1"/><br /> <input type="text" id="textbox1"/> Kod snippet'ini çalıştırSonuçları gizleSnippet'i genişlet Burada .change()metin kutusu değerini onay kutusu durumuyla günceller. .click()İşaretini kaldırırken eylemi onaylamak için kullanıyorum …

20
UITextField metin değiştirme olayı
Bir textField öğesinde herhangi bir metin değişikliğini nasıl algılayabilirim? Delege yöntemishouldChangeCharactersInRange şey için çalışır, ancak ihtiyacımı tam olarak karşılamadı. EVET döndürene kadar textField metinleri diğer gözlemci yöntemleri tarafından kullanılamaz. örneğin benim kod calculateAndUpdateTextFieldsgüncellenmiş metin alamadım, kullanıcı yazdı. textChangedJava olay işleyicisi gibi bir şey elde etmek için herhangi bir yoludur . …


12
C # 'daki olayları ve olay işleyicilerini anlama
Olayların amacını, özellikle kullanıcı arayüzleri oluşturma bağlamında anlıyorum. Bu bir etkinlik oluşturmak için prototip olduğunu düşünüyorum: public void EventName(object sender, EventArgs e); Olay işleyicileri ne yapar, neden gereklidirler ve nasıl bir tane oluştururum?


8
jQuery - Gizli giriş alanındaki değer değişikliğini algıla
Ben bir AJAX yanıtı ile güncellenen gizli bir metin alanı var. <input type="hidden" value="" name="userid" id="useid" /> Bu değer değiştiğinde bir AJAX isteği başlatmak istiyorum. Herkes değişikliği nasıl tespit edeceğiniz konusunda tavsiyede bulunabilir mi? Aşağıdaki kodu var, ama nasıl değer aramak için bilmiyorum: $('#userid').change( function() { alert('Change!'); })

14
Android: onInterceptTouchEvent ve dispatchTouchEvent arasındaki fark nedir?
Arasındaki fark nedir onInterceptTouchEventve dispatchTouchEventAndroid'de? Android geliştirici kılavuzuna göre, bir dokunma olayını ( MotionEvent) durdurmak için her iki yöntem de kullanılabilir , ancak fark nedir? Nasıl onInterceptTouchEvent, dispatchTouchEventve onTouchEventGörünümler bir hiyerarşi (içinde etkileşimde birlikte ViewGroup)?


15
Python'da etkinlik sistemi
Python için hangi olay sistemini kullanıyorsunuz? Pydispatcher'ın zaten farkındayım , ancak başka neler bulunabileceğini veya yaygın olarak kullanıldığını merak ediyordum? Büyük çerçevelerin bir parçası olan etkinlik yöneticileriyle ilgilenmiyorum, kolayca genişletebileceğim küçük bir çıplak kemik çözümü kullanmayı tercih ederim.

7
JavaScript'in addEventListener yönteminin jQuery eşdeğeri
Bu JavaScript yöntemi çağrısının jQuery eşdeğerini bulmaya çalışıyorum: document.addEventListener('click', select_element, true); Şimdiye kadar aldım: $(document).click(select_element); ancak bu, JavaScript yönteminin son parametresi ile aynı sonucu elde etmez - olay işleyicinin yakalama veya köpürme aşamasında yürütülmesi gerekip gerekmediğini belirten bir boole ( http://www.quirksmode.org adresinden anladığım kadarıyla) /js/events_advanced.html ) - dışında bırakılır. JQuery …

4
Olay işleyicileri çöp toplama işlemini engelliyor mu?
Aşağıdaki kod varsa: MyClass pClass = new MyClass(); pClass.MyEvent += MyFunction; pClass = null; PClass çöp toplanacak mı? Yoksa olayları meydana geldiklerinde tetiklemeye devam edecek mi? Çöp toplamaya izin vermek için aşağıdakileri yapmam gerekecek mi? MyClass pClass = new MyClass(); pClass.MyEvent += MyFunction; pClass.MyEvent -= MyFunction; pClass = null;

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.